Transaction 80bd7fefc91f36f3b22baaa89578b23b0ee0427a1902f4a69d95c3f2effd2831
1 Input
1 Output
-
80bd7fefc91f36f3b22baaa89578b23b0ee0427a1902f4a69d95c3f2effd2831:0
- value
- 349588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02c6b47bd92ab07251388861c5067530f1e124fa OP_EQUAL
- address
- 31whKCCUEVr79rXs7pNcBKa6g5ibsY1uxg